Common issues can include improper sealing leading to leaks, which can damage bathroom floors and walls. Another concern is ensuring adequate drainage to prevent water pooling. Medicare typically covers medically necessary equipment, and while they might not directly pay for a walk-in shower installation, they may cover some adaptive equipment like grab bars if prescribed by a doctor. It's best to check with your healthcare provider and review your specific Medicare plan details for coverage.
The 'best' type depends on your needs. For maximum accessibility, a low-threshold or barrier-free shower is ideal. If you need extra support, one with a built-in seat and multiple grab bars is a good choice. Discussing your daily routine with a pro will help determine the perfect fit for your San Jose home.
